How to Make Blackstone Garlic Parmesan Chicken

Step 1: Prep and Season Your Chicken

Start by patting the chicken breasts dry with paper towels—this little step helps them brown beautifully. Sprinkle both sides generously with salt, pepper, and your dried Italian herbs, really pressing those seasonings in so every bite is flavorful all the way through.

Step 2: Fire Up the Blackstone Griddle

Preheat your Blackstone to medium-high heat and drizzle it evenly with olive oil. Once it’s shimmering but not smoking, lay the chicken breasts down. Let them sear for 5–7 minutes per side, resisting the urge to flip early—they’ll naturally release from the griddle when they’re ready and beautifully golden.

Step 3: Infuse with Garlic Goodness

Lower the heat slightly, then add your minced garlic directly onto the griddle, right alongside the chicken. Give it a quick stir for just 1–2 minutes, until fragrant and golden—don’t let it burn! Spoon some garlicky oil over the chicken for extra punch.

Step 4: The Parmesan Finale

Sprinkle each piece with plenty of grated parmesan, then cover the chicken with either a melting dome or a sheet of foil. In just 2–3 minutes, the parmesan will melt into a dreamy, salty crust. Let the chicken rest a few minutes before garnishing and serving—it stays extra juicy this way!

Pro Tips for Making Blackstone Garlic Parmesan Chicken

  • Golden Sear Secret: Don’t crowd the griddle—leave space between each chicken breast to get that irresistibly crisp exterior.
  • Let Garlic Bloom: Griddle the garlic briefly after moving the chicken aside—this brings out sweetness and takes away the sharpness without burning.
  • Parmesan Perfection: Use freshly grated parmesan for the best melt and flavor—it clings to the chicken like a savory blanket!
  • Rest for Juiciness: Rest the cooked chicken for at least 2-3 minutes before serving; this keeps every bite tender and prevents juices from escaping.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Leftover Blackstone Garlic Parmesan Chicken keeps wonderfully in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Let the chicken cool to room temperature before storing to lock in moisture and flavor.

Freezing

If you want to freeze leftovers, wrap the cooked chicken breasts tightly in pl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er bag or airtight container—they’ll stay tasty for up to two months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

Reheating

Warm the chicken gently in a covered skillet over medium-low heat or in a microwave using short bursts to preserve juiciness. For a crisp finish, you can also give them a quick pass on the Blackstone griddle!

FAQs

  1. Can I use chicken thighs instead of chicken breasts?

    Absolutely! Boneless, skinless chicken thighs work beautifully in this recipe. They’ll need just a minute or two extra per side on the Blackstone, and they stay incredibly juicy under all that garlic parmesan goodness.

  2. What’s the best way to tell if the chicken is done?

    Use an instant-read thermometer to check the internal temperature—it should read 165°F at the thickest part of the breast. If you don’t have a thermometer, cut into the thickest part; the juices should run clear, not pink.

  3. Can I make Blackstone Garlic Parmesan Chicken without a griddle?

    Yes! You can use a large cast iron skillet over medium-high heat if you don’t have a griddle. You’ll still get delicious results—just make sure not to overcrowd the pan and keep the heat consistent.

  4. Is this recipe gluten-free?

    Blackstone Garlic Parmesan Chicken is naturally gluten-free since there’s no breading—just fresh, flavorful ingredients. Always double-check the labels on your herbs and parmesan to be sure.

Ingredients

Units Scale

Chicken:

  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)

Seasoning:

  • 4 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tsp dried Italian herbs (oregano and basil)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Season: Preheat the Blackstone griddle to medium-high heat and drizzle with olive oil. Pat chicken breasts dry and season with salt, pepper, and dried herbs.
  2. Sear Chicken: Sear the chicken for 5-7 minutes on each side until golden brown and cooked through (internal temp should reach 165°F).
  3. Add Garlic: Lower the heat slightly, add minced garlic, and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
  4. Add Parmesan: Sprinkle grated Parmesan over the chicken, cover, and let melt for 2-3 minutes.
  5. Serve: Remove from heat, let rest, garnish with parsley if desired, and serve.
